Encouragement

/ɪnˈkʌrɪdʒmənt/

Meaning & Definition

noun
Support or approval that helps someone feel more confident.
The teacher's constant encouragement made her students eager to learn.
The action of giving someone support, confidence, or hope.
Her words of encouragement helped him overcome his doubts.
The act of motivating or inspiring someone to take action.
The coach’s encouragement led the team to victory.
Something that boosts or promotes progress, success, or growth.
The community center provides encouragement to young artists through workshops.

Etymology

Middle English, from Old French 'encourage' (to make strong), from 'en-' + 'courage' (heart).
